Microanatomy of the female reproductive organs in postmenopause by scanning electron microscopy.

Abstract

The detailed three-dimensional ultrastructural features of the reproductive organs of menopausal and postmenopausal women were studied by means of integrated transmission and scanning electron microscopy (SEM) and reported in a new colored microtopographical fashion. These methods revealed significant alterations in the microanatomy of the various reproductive organs specifically related to the decline of plasma estrogen levels. In particular, the ovary progressively showed characteristic wide areas of loss of epithelium with consequent exposure of the underlying connective tissue. Both endometrial and tubal mucosa demonstrated a gradual but often dramatic decrease in the number of ciliated cells which was more evident in the tube. In addition, the non-ciliated (microvillous secretory) cells of the uterus, including both endocervix and tubal mucosa, became flattened and, in some instances, their apical poles developed unusual wrinkles (microridges or microplicae). The ectocervix and vaginal squamous cells presented a reduction in the number of their microridges and changes in the typical structural organization. These microtopographical results showed that the decline of estrogen during the menopause and postmenopause induces important and complex structural changes of the woman's reproductive system, much more detailed than those revealed to date by the use of only conventional optical and transmission electron microscopy (TEM). The three-dimensional findings offer the opportunity to re-evaluate the classic histopathology of the above aging organs using more refined microtopographical and morphophysiopathological parameters.

摘要

通过透射电子显微镜和扫描电子显微镜相结合的方法,对绝经和绝经后女性生殖器官的详细三维超微结构特征进行了研究,并以一种新的彩色微观形貌方式进行了报道。这些方法揭示了各种生殖器官微观解剖结构的显著变化,这些变化与血浆雌激素水平的下降密切相关。特别是,卵巢逐渐出现特征性的上皮大面积缺失,导致下方结缔组织暴露。子宫内膜和输卵管黏膜的纤毛细胞数量均逐渐减少,但在输卵管中更为明显。此外,子宫的非纤毛(微绒毛分泌)细胞,包括宫颈内膜和输卵管黏膜的细胞,变得扁平,在某些情况下,其顶端出现异常褶皱(微嵴或微褶)。宫颈外口和阴道鳞状细胞的微嵴数量减少,典型结构组织发生变化。这些微观形貌结果表明,绝经和绝经后雌激素水平的下降会引起女性生殖系统重要而复杂的结构变化,比仅使用传统光学显微镜和透射电子显微镜(TEM)迄今所揭示的变化更为详细。三维研究结果为使用更精细的微观形貌和形态生理病理参数重新评估上述衰老器官的经典组织病理学提供了机会。
